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| blue-lined octopus | Dwarf Brocket |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Mollusca (Mollusks)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Cephalopoda (Cephalopods)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Octopoda (Octopuses) | Artiodactyla (Even-toed Ungulates) |
| Family | Octopodidae (Common Octopuses) | Cervidae (Deer) |
| Genus | Hapalochlaena | Mazama |
| Species | Hapalochlaena fasciata | Mazama chunyi |
